5 Great Stephen King Books That Aren’t Horror, They’ll Make You Cry Instead

Stephen King’s ability to create fear still resonates with audiences today, as seen in the recent success of the film adaptation of *The Long Walk*. Later this month, the story of Pennywise the Clown will expand with the new series *IT: Welcome to Derry*, exploring his origins. However, King is more than just a master of horror. He’s a deeply insightful writer who crafts stories that are often incredibly moving and emotionally powerful, solidifying his place as a major figure in contemporary literature.
